The First Documented Garden Fountains of Human History Towns and communities relied on working water fountains to conduct water for cooking, washing, and cleaning up from local sources like ponds, streams, or springs. Gravity was the power source of water fountains up until the close of the 19th century, using the potent power of water traveling downhill from a spring or creek to force the water through valves or other outlets.
Frequently used as monuments and commemorative edifices, water fountains have impressed people from all over the world throughout the centuries. The contemporary fountains of modern times bear little likeness to the very first water fountains. Basic stone basins crafted from nearby stone were the first fountains, used for spiritual purposes and drinking water. Natural stone basins are believed to have been 1st made use of around the year 2000 BC. The first fountains used in ancient civilizations relied on gravity to control the flow of water through the fountain. The location of the fountains was determined by the water source, which is why you’ll commonly find them along aqueducts, waterways, or rivers. Wildlife, Gods, and religious figures dominated the initial decorative Roman fountains, starting to appear in about 6 BC. The impressive aqueducts of Rome provided water to the eye-catching public fountains, most of which you can go see today.

Backyard Elegance: Outdoor Water fountains Having a pond near your garden water fountain is no longer required because they can now be placed on a wall close by. Due to the various options available, it no longer necessary to contend with excavations, difficult installations or cleaning the pond. Due to the fact that this feature is self-contained, no plumbing work is necessary. All the same, water must be added regularly. Clear away the water from the basin and place fresh water in its place when you see that the area is unclean. Stone and metal are most common elements employed to make garden wall fountains even though they can be manufactured from other materials as well. Knowing the style you want indicates the right material to use. The best designs for your garden wall fountain are those which are hand-crafted, simple to put up and not too heavy to hang. The fountain you choose needs to be easy to maintain as well. The re-circulating pump and hanging hardware are normally the only parts which need extra care in most installations, although there may be some cases in which the setup is a bit more complex.
